A recent paper by Josh Bandopadhay, MD, was featured as a “Must Read” by Johns Hopkins Bayview Division of General Internal Medicine. In the paper “Creativity as a Core Competency in Medical Education: The Art of Medicine (external link),” Bandopadhay offers a framework for integrating medical humanities into medical education. The article appears online through the journal Medical Humanities.

Bandopadhay recently graduated from McGovern Medical School in May 2026 and completed the McGovern Center’s Medical Humanities Scholarly Concentration. His capstone project, on which the article is based, received the Best Research Paper honor for the 2026 Karff Chair Awards.
